Qwest rolls out Internet phone service

Telco justifies price by citing fee savings, reliable fiber optics

Qwest Communications has launched residential Internet telephone service for roughly the same price as traditional phone service but without fees that can add another 25 percent or more to a customer’s bill.

Qwest OneFlex will be available in 48 states, but it requires a customer to have a high-speed Internet connection.

Some think Internet-based telephone calling, or voice over Internet protocol, has the potential of revolutionizing the more than century-old telephone industry. But adoption rates have been relatively slow, and voice quality, power outages and lack of 911 emergency services are among the drawbacks.
